Although he said he wouldn't be interested, I persued it anyway when I had enough evidence that an old (prior-foreclosure) trust deed had been paid off. : This house went to auction at 37%FMV, but the holder of the 2nd was a large institutional lender. After the auction, the bank filed upset bids (5% more than the amount of the previous bid) to protect their position. : I wasn't the only person watching this deal. About 6 other investors placed upset bids too, but the bank just kept topping us. : Funny thing is, the house is now at about 60%FMV, and could still make sense to buy. But I, and other other investors, are beginning to petition the court for refunds of our deposits... The bank is just wearing us out, after two months of upset bidding. : It just goes to show, that 2nds don't always roll over and "take it!"
